Q: Is 2,133,204 a Composite Number?

 A: Yes, 2,133,204 is a composite number.

Why is 2,133,204 a composite number?

A composite number is a number that can be divided evenly by more numbers than 1 and itself. It is the opposite of a prime number.

The number 2,133,204 can be evenly divided by 1 2 3 4 6 12 23 46 59 69 92 118 131 138 177 236 262 276 354 393 524 708 786 1,357 1,572 2,714 3,013 4,071 5,428 6,026 7,729 8,142 9,039 12,052 15,458 16,284 18,078 23,187 30,916 36,156 46,374 92,748 177,767 355,534 533,301 711,068 1,066,602 and 2,133,204, with no remainder.

Since 2,133,204 cannot be divided by just 1 and 2,133,204, it is a composite number.
